Job Summary

We are seeking a skilled Behavioral Health Technician to join our team at Richmond Behavioral Health Authority. As a key member of our team, you will provide essential support to clients in our women's residential treatment programs, ensuring their safety and well-being.

Key Responsibilities
  • Monitor and assist clients with activities of daily living, promoting independence and dignity.
  • Conduct facility and grounds inspections to ensure a safe and clean environment.
  • Provide exceptional customer service, greeting clients and conducting tours of the unit.
  • Maintain the safety and cleanliness of the unit, ensuring a healthy environment for clients.
  • Assist with laundry duties and ensure timely completion of client job function assignments.
  • Prepare and maintain clinical documentation, including progress notes and shift reports.
  • Coordinate discharges in consultation with the treatment and case management team.
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in a related field, such as psychology, social work, or counseling.
  • At least 1 year of experience working with individuals with mental illness, substance use disorders, and co-occurring disorders.
  • Valid driver's license in the Commonwealth of Virginia.
  • Ability to work weekends, variable shifts, and holidays.
  • Basic typing and computer skills.
About Us

Richmond Behavioral Health Authority is a licensed public entity providing mental health, intellectual disabilities, substance abuse, and prevention services to the citizens of the City of Richmond. Our mission is to promote health, wellness, and recovery for the people and communities we serve.
